CARE INSTRUCTIONS

Camerich Home, Malaysia

LEATHER

Minimize the presence of dust every two weeks by using a piece of soft cloth to wipe the surface gently. If utilizing a vacuum cleaner on leather surfaces, be sure to use a soft and gentle brush head, so as to not scratch the surface. To get rid of stains, use a soft cloth and leather cleanser. Please do not use a wet cloth or tissue on the leather.

Leather’s natural pores will absorb human sweat, producing odor. To resolve this, use a piece of soft and damp cloth to wipe the product. Moreover, always use professional caring agents to protect the leather.

FABRIC

Vacuum-clean fabric upholstered products every two weeks to minimize the presence of dust. Use fabric cleansers to lift stains, but please test the cleanser on back areas of the product first. If washing is necessary, we recommend finding a professional dry cleaner to perform the task.

 

Maintain the shape and elasticity of cushions by patting hard once a week. A dehumidifier is highly recommended to maintain your sofa in humid areas.

WOOD

Wipe the furniture with a piece of damp cloth, in the direction of the grain. Dust accelerates the ageing process in wood; clean dust-prone areas thoroughly on a regular basis. In the event of a stain, clean-up as soon as possible. Do not use water-soluble agents such as gasoline or alcohol to wipe the wood. Do not use wet tissue or wet cloth, because the alcohol content in wet tissue may render damage to the finish.

 

If cleaning has been neglected for a long period of time, we advise that you use professional cleaning agent. Apply adequate amount of the agent onto a soft cotton cloth to clean the furniture, and then use the other side of the cloth to wipe the agent off.

MARBLE

To remove stains, apply natural cleansers onto a soft sponge and gently scrub the stains. Then use a clean cloth to wipe again. Do not use a steel wired brush or steel wool pad to scrub the surface.
